Alloy Specifications

Features

  • Withstands temperatures up to 1300°C
  • Uses: Metal sheathed tubular elements, elements embedded in ceramics for panel heaters, cartridge heaters, heating cables and rope heaters for defrosting and de-icing, mica elements used in irons, quartz tube heaters for space heating, infrared dryers, heating plates, ceramic hobs, bead insulated coils for panel heaters, air heaters, laundry dryers, furnace element terminals, porcupine elements, and furnace heating elements.
  • Common Name: Kanthal D, Kanthal, Alloy 815, Alchrome DK, Alferon 901, Resistohm 135, Aluchrom 5, Stablohm 812

Composition

Nickel (Ni) None/Trace
Chromium (Cr) 22%
Iron (Fe) Balance
Aluminium (Al) 4.80%
Silicon (Si) None/Trace
Manganese (Mn) None/Trace
Copper (Cu) None/Trace
Carbon (C) None/Trace
Titanium (Ti) None/Trace
Molybdenum (Mo) None/Trace
Tungsten (W) None/Trace

Specifications

  • Specific Resistance:  815 ohms/cmf, 135 microohm/cm
  • Nom. Temp. Coeff. of Resistance (TCR):  0.00002 ohm/ohm/°C (0-100°C)
  • Density:  0.262 lb/cu. in.
  • Specific Heat (20°C):  0.11 cal/g
  • Nominal Coefficient of Linear Expansion:  11.8 X 10-6 in/in/°C
  • Approx. Melting Point:  1500°C
  • Tensile Strength at 20°C:  200 KPSI Hard, 115 KPSI Annealed
  • Magnetic Attraction:  Strong
